Part of speech
verb ti 27Definition
s/he does it the English way, does it in the white man's way
Verb Forms
- Verb Stem:
-
-ikolisomanehtu-
Example Sentences
| Peskotomuhkati-Wolastoqey | English | |
|---|---|---|
| 'Tikolisomanehtuniya toke. | They do it the white way now. | |
| Tokec kahk 'tikolisomanehtuniya nit: tribal office tokec iyu; pihce kotama. | Now they do it the white way: now there is a tribal office; long ago there wasn't. (LS) |
